dc.description.abstractThe electron paramagnetic resonance of gamma-irradiated single crystals of three-furancarboxylic acid has been studied for different orientations of the crystals in a magnetic field. The radicals produced by gamma-irradiation have been investigated between 123 and 350 K. The spectra were found to be temperature dependent, and radiation damage centers were attributed to the radical. The principal values of the g -tensor were determined. The results were found to be in good agreement with the existing literature data and theoretical predictions.
